The hexadecimal color code #DA8025 represents a medium shade in the orange family. In the RGB color model, this color is composed of 218 red, 128 green, and 37 blue, which translates to approximately 85% red, 50% green, and 15% blue. This makes it a moderately saturated color with warm undertones that can evoke different emotional responses depending on its application.
When analyzed in the HSL (Hue, Saturation, Lightness) color space, #DA8025 has a hue of 30 degrees, a saturation level of 71%, and a lightness value of 50%. The hue angle of 30° places this color firmly in the orange spectrum. In the HSV/HSB color model, this translates to a hue of 30°, saturation of 83%, and brightness/value of 85%.
For print applications using the CMYK color model, #DA8025 would be reproduced using 0% cyan, 41% magenta, 83% yellow, and 15% black. The closest web-safe color is #CC9933, which may be useful for ensuring compatibility across older displays and systems.
This color works well in various design contexts. With its medium lightness, it's versatile enough for both foreground elements and subtle backgrounds. The high saturation makes this color vibrant and attention-grabbing, ideal for call-to-action buttons, highlights, and accent elements. When pairing #DA8025 with other colors, consider its complementary color at hue 210° for maximum contrast, or use analogous colors within 30° of its hue for harmonious combinations. The decimal representation of this color is 14319653, which can be useful in certain programming contexts.

What is the CMYK value of #DA8025? +
The approximate CMYK value of #DA8025 is C:0% M:41% Y:83% K:15%. CMYK (Cyan, Magenta, Yellow, Key/Black) is the color model used in physical printing. Unlike RGB which mixes light additively on screens, CMYK mixes inks subtractively on paper. Note that the RGB-to-CMYK conversion is an approximation — screen colors and print colors exist in different color gamuts, and some screen colors cannot be exactly reproduced in print. For precise print work, consult a professional print color profile or Pantone matching system.
